Why Ephrata’s Climate & Housing Affect Locksmith Work
While serving Lancaster, PA, we’ve seen how its winters hit Ephrata with repeated freeze-thaw cycles that suburban locksmiths in milder climates simply don’t encounter. Moisture works into exterior lock cylinders, expands overnight, and by morning you’re standing outside a door that won’t accept a key. On older stone and timber-framed structures, those same temperature swings rack door frames seasonally, so a deadbolt that threw smoothly in October binds hard by February. We see this pattern every year, and we carry the lubricants, extraction tools, and frame-adjustment know-how to fix it rather than force it.
What truly sets Ephrata apart, though, is its position at the heart of a dense Old Order Amish and conservative Mennonite farming belt. A locksmith here handles an unusually high share of calls involving traditional mechanical hardware - mortise locks, skeleton-key deadbolts, and heavy padlocks on bank barns and outbuildings - rather than smart locks or electronic access. This Plain-community customer base demands fluency in legacy lock systems that most suburban locksmiths rarely encounter. Amish-owned farm properties commonly secure bank barn sliding doors with traditional cast-iron hasps and older-style padlocks; a local locksmith needs to stock period-compatible padlock bodies and know how to rekey or replace them without access to manufacturer support lines that never covered those product lines. That specialized knowledge separates Ephrata’s market from neighboring Lebanon or even downtown Lancaster, and it’s why we maintain inventory and training that would be unnecessary in a typical suburban territory.

Rekeying is almost always the less expensive option, typically $25-$45 per cylinder versus $140-$220 for full replacement with hardware. If your locks are in good mechanical condition and you’re simply concerned about who has a key, rekeying changes the internal pin configuration so old keys no longer work. We recommend replacement only when hardware is worn, damaged, or doesn’t meet your security needs. We’ll tell you honestly which path makes sense after seeing the lock.

Ephrata’s freeze-thaw cycles push moisture into cylinders and cause timber and stone door frames to shift slightly with temperature swings. The result is a deadbolt that throws hard or not at all from December through March. A seasonal tune-up in late fall prevents most of this by cleaning and lubricating the mechanism and checking frame alignment before cold weather sets. If you’re already stuck, we can extract, repair, or replace without forcing the hardware and damaging the door.
